  • question: What is a Linear Fresnel Lens and what are its uses?

    répondre: A Linear Fresnel Lens is a type of optical lens that focuses light onto a single point or along a line, making it ideal for applications such as solar energy collection, educational projects, and DIY experiments. The 300x200mm size with a focal length of 100mm is particularly suitable for solar projects where concentrated light can generate heat or electricity. Such lenses are often used in solar cookers, solar concentrators, and educational demonstrations for visualizing the principles of optics.
  • question: How do I effectively use a Linear Fresnel Lens for solar heating?

    répondre: To use a Linear Fresnel Lens for solar heating, position it to focus sunlight onto a designated area, such as a solar cooker or water container. Ensuring the lens is angled correctly will maximize heat concentration on the target. When sunlight is directed through the lens, it can reach high temperatures that enable cooking or heating water efficiently. This setup is excellent for outdoor enthusiasts or educators demonstrating renewable energy principles while conducting practical experiments.

  • question: What precautions should I take while using the lens?

    répondre: When using a Linear Fresnel Lens, it's essential to take safety precautions to prevent burns or accidents. Always handle the lens with care and avoid direct eye exposure to focused sunlight, as it can cause serious eye injury. Ensure that any materials placed at the focal point are heat-resistant and supervised when being heated. By following these guidelines, you can safely enjoy the lens's benefits while exploring its applications in solar projects.
